Brazil back on the growth path in 2017 after two years of contraction

The modest growth represented a significant turnaround for Latin America's biggest economy, which contracted 3.8% in 2015 and 3.6% in 2016. Brazil's economy grew by a percentage point in 2017 after two years of contraction, government figures showed Thursday, confirming the South American giant's recovery from one of the worst recessions in its history. The agro-industrial sector led the way with 13% growth last year, trailed by the service sector, which showed 0.3% growth. Industrial output remained stable.
